Disaster action team volunteers with the American Red Cross early this morning responded to a single-family home fire in the 1000 block of Pine St., in Silverton. The fire affected two adults and several pets. Red Cross provided assistance for temporary lodging, assistance to address immediate basic needs, and information about recovery services.
